Winfield Elem. is a State/Public serving elementary age pupils, located in Winfield, Lincoln County. The school has 373 pupils enrolled. It is part of the Winfield R-Iv school district. It serves grades Pre-Kโ2 in a rural setting. The school employs 31.0 full-time-equivalent teachers, a student-teacher ratio of 12.1:1. Technology infrastructure includes fiber internet, campus-wide Wi-Fi, devices for students.
Winfield Elem. enrolls 373 students across grades Pre-Kโ2. The student body is 53% male and 47% female. A teaching staff of 31.0 full-time-equivalent teachers supports the school, giving a student-teacher ratio of 12.1:1.
By race and ethnicity, the student body is 92% White, 5.9% Two or more races and 1.6% Hispanic or Latino.

205 of the school's 373 students (55%) q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. Of these, 174 qualify for free lunch and 31 for a reduced price. The school participates in the National School Lunch Program. Free and reduced-price lunch eligibility is a widely used indicator of the share of students from lower-income households.
Winfield Elem. is located in a rural setting (NCES locale: Rural, Distant). The school runs a schoolwide Title I program, which provides federal funding to support students from low-income families. For civic and policy purposes, the school sits in congressional district MO-60, state senate district 10, state house district 64.
Winfield Elem. is one of 4 schools in WINFIELD R-IV, based in Winfield, Missouri. The district serves 1,577 students district-wide and employs 115 full-time-equivalent teachers. With 373 students, Winfield Elem. is close to the district average of about 394 students per school.
